Output 5d34c96539e644e20c8abd9c05f038c8bf01f0eb59b0bb4b1506d7a788d03c99:1

value
1500549651
script pubkey
OP_0 OP_PUSHBYTES_20 e8a790a74914dc135fa4e617966e81b92f2dbf05
address
tb1qaznepf6fznwpxhayuctevm5phyhjm0c9mjjekc
transaction
5d34c96539e644e20c8abd9c05f038c8bf01f0eb59b0bb4b1506d7a788d03c99
confirmations
31854
spent
true